Heads up: if the Lintrock baseline file in the Quarrow repo drifts from main, CI fails with a "stale baseline" error even when the code is fine. Quick fix is to regenerate the baseline on a clean checkout and re-push. If a customer build is blocked, confirm the failing run matches the token below before escalating.

build token for yadug-yagag: htk21_c863c33eb8b82c0c9c152

**Q: Should we enable permessage-deflate on the Wrenfield realtime gateway?**

Short answer: it depends. Compression cuts bandwidth roughly 60% on our chat payloads, but context takeover eats memory per connection — at Wrenfield's scale that's real RAM. We currently enable it only for connections pushing large telemetry frames, and disable it for chat. If you're debating this for your service, the benchmarks and per-tier recommendations are written up on the internal page.

operations page: https://gitlab.qirvansys.corp/pages/dash/projects/42db8b449d30

# Service Accounts: String Extraction

The `extract-i18n` script pulls translatable strings from all Bramblewick repos and pushes them to the Glossa service. It runs under the `i18n-extractor` service account. Do not run it under your personal account; Glossa rate-limits individual users aggressively. The account has write access to the staging catalog only. Set the token in your shell before invoking the script. The current staging token is below.

API key for kahap-kafog: zpat15_6qzxZ7YR8aDwjmp

Context: Ardenfell line margins slipped three points over two quarters. Drivers: input steel costs, aggressive discounting at the Westmoor branch, and a stale price book. Proposal: uplift list prices four percent, tighten discount authority to regional level, sunset the two lowest-margin SKUs. Risk: volume loss at Halverton accounts, estimated under two percent. Decision requested at Thursday's review. Modelling assumptions are in the appendix pack. The commercial reasoning leadership wants kept close is noted directly below.

board note of tajop-yajof: The finance team signed off on a budget of $77.6 million for Project Pramir.